The Cyprus League is reaching a thrilling climax, with Omonia having locked down the top spot as the playoff stage approaches.

Cyprus league: Race to the Playoffs

With the regular season concluding between 14-16 March, the stakes could not be higher. Omonia sits comfortably at the summit with 58 points, keeping a four-point cushion ahead of second-placed Apollon, who have 52 points. This final stretch will determine not just the playoff matchups but also the relegations and European qualifications that hang in the balance.

Intriguing Playoff Matchups Await

Omonia will kick off their playoff journey against the sixth-placed team, which will either be AEL or Aris, depending on the results from the final matchdays. This matchup promises excitement as both AEL and Aris are vying for that last playoff position. Meanwhile, Apollon will face Anorthosis at the ‘Antonis Papadopoulos’, where they need to secure their position to ensure a favourable start in the playoffs.

Chasing the European Dream

In the race for European spots, AEK, currently in third place, is not far behind. They will be fighting for their position when they face Ethnikos away from home. Depending on the outcomes of the last fixtures, AEK could finish anywhere from 2nd to 4th, adding to the suspense as fans eagerly await the final whistle of the regular season.

Paphos and the Tight Race

Paphos currently holds fourth place and will tackle Akritas in their final match, with a chance to improve their standing. They could either hold their current position or leap to third, depending on their performance. The dynamics of this season’s closing matches set a stage ripe with potential surprises.
